14.1.2.3 Network Address
This is the IP Address of the camera on the local boat network. If your network
includes a DNS server, this may be entered as a name.
14.1.2.4 Camera No.
When setting up an analog camera attached to the quad video server, the
channel number is chosen from a drop down list, in addition to the name and IP
address.
14.1.2.5 Mirror Image
The image will be flipped to produce a mirror image is this box is checked.
14.1.2.6 Compression, Frame Rate, and Resolution
There is a tradeoff between the quality of the picture displayed and the
bandwidth or data rate required to support that quality. On the local network of
the boat this is probably not important, but when transmitting the picture over the
internet you may wish to compromise the quality to save bandwidth.
Compression is the amount of pre-processing that can be done to each image
before transmitting to squash the image into a smaller size. Compression values
less than about 80% produce very little distortion in the image and can result in
significant savings in bandwidth It does require more processing power to do the
compression and then uncompress in N2KView.
Frame Rate is the number of frames that are transmitted every second. The
higher the frame rate, the smoother the video. Doubling the frame rate requires
twice the bandwidth.
Resolution is the amount of pixels (or dots) that make up the picture. The first
number is the number of dots across the screen, the second is the number from
top to bottom. The larger the resolution, the more detail can be seen in the
picture and the greater the bandwidth requirement.
